Venture Global Doubles Greek LNG Contract and Expands German Deal as U.S. Becomes Europe’s Go-To Gas Supplier

Richard Bowman

U.S. liquefied natural gas exporter Venture Global (NYSE: VG) has signed new and expanded LNG supply agreements with Germany’s EnBW and Greece’s Atlantic-SEE. Notably, the Atlantic-SEE contract has been doubled, increasing Venture Global’s total contracted volumes flowing into Europe. The deals reinforce the company’s growing role as a key U.S. LNG supplier to European utilities pursuing long-term energy diversification and reduced dependence on single-source pipeline supplies. Financial terms were not disclosed.
